Σελίδα 208 - The first and fourth terms of a proportion are called the extremes, and the second and third terms are called the means, of the proportion.

Σελίδα 275 - The square of the sum of two numbers is equal to the square of the first, plus twice the product of the first by the second, plus the square of the second.
Σελίδα 80 - Each degree is divided into 60 equal parts called minutes, and each minute into 60 equal parts called seconds.
Σελίδα 302 - The volumes of similar solids are to each other as the cubes of their like dimensions.
Σελίδα 307 - The entire metric system of weights and measures is based upon a fundamental nnit called a meter, which is the ten-millionth part of the distance from the equator to the pole, and is the principal unit of linear measure.
Σελίδα 283 - ... the square on the hypothenuse is equal to the sum of the squares on the other two sides.
